The Core Mechanics Behind Digital Gambling Platforms
Every action on a digital gambling platform relies on a Random Number Generator (RNG), an algorithm that ensures each spin or card deal is statistically independent from the last. The platform’s core loop involves a player placing a bet, the RNG instantly determining an outcome, and the software updating the digital wallet accordingly. The house edge is mathematically built into the game’s payout table, not retroactively adjusted after results. Graphical interfaces translate these outcomes into animations, while the backend logs every transaction to maintain a verifiable audit trail.
Digital platforms function as automated, RNG-driven loops where bets trigger algorithms, outcomes update balances in real time, and the house edge is embedded within the game’s statistical design.
Understanding Random Number Generators in Virtual Games
Understanding Random Number Generators (RNGs) in virtual games is central to how an online casino ensures fair play. An RNG is a complex algorithm that continuously produces unpredictable numerical sequences, which are instantly translated into game outcomes like reel positions or card values. This process operates independently for each spin or hand, making past results irrelevant to future ones. For a practical user, verifying a casino’s RNG certification is key, as independent auditors test these algorithms for bias. Most reputable casinos display their audit seals, offering a direct way to confirm impartiality. The typical sequence of a virtual spin is:
- The player initiates a game action.
- The RNG instantly generates a random number.
- The software maps that number to a specific visual outcome on the screen.
How Money Moves: Deposits, Wagers, and Withdrawals
Money flows into an online casino through instant deposit methods like credit cards, e-wallets, or crypto, which credit your account balance immediately. Each wager deducts directly from this balance, with wins adding to it in real-time. When you’re ready to cash out, the withdrawal processing cycle begins, typically requiring identity verification before funds are sent back to your chosen payment method, often taking 24–72 hours.
- Deposits via e-wallets (Skrill, Neteller) are typically processed instantly with no fees.
- Wagers are deducted from your real balance first, using bonus funds only when that runs out.
- Winnings from bonus bets are often subject to wagering requirements before withdrawal.
- Bank transfers for withdrawals usually take 3–5 business days to clear.

Reading Terms on Wagering Requirements Carefully
When you snag a bonus, don’t just skim the fine print—dig into the wagering requirements. These terms dictate how many times you must play through your bonus before cashing out, and they vary wildly. A “30x” requirement on a bonus plus deposit is far friendlier than “50x” on winnings only. Scrutinize wagering requirements to spot tricky clauses, like games that contribute less or time limits that rush you. A 40x requirement on a small bonus might still be reasonable, but 60x on a huge sum is a trap.
Q: What’s the worst wagering requirement I should avoid?
A: Anything above 50x—especially if it includes the deposit—likely means you’ll never see that cash.

Managing Your Bankroll with Simple Budgeting Strategies
Before playing, set a total loss limit that you can comfortably afford, treating it like an entertainment expense. Simple budgeting strategies for online casino play involve dividing your session bankroll into smaller, fixed amounts for each game round. To implement this effectively:
- Determine your total session budget, for example $50.
- Split this into ten equal portions, such as $5 per betting interval.
- Stop playing entirely once you have lost a single portion or reached your overall loss limit.
This method prevents chasing losses and keeps your spending predictable. Never increase your bet sizes after a loss, as that disrupts your pre-set plan.

What Happens If the Internet Drops Mid-Game?
If your internet drops mid-game at an online casino, the outcome depends entirely on the game state. For most slots, the spin result is already determined server-side, so your win or loss is recorded the moment you clicked. Your balance will update when you reconnect. For live dealer or table games, disconnected bets are typically settled based on the final hand or spin outcome once your connection restores. You can usually re-enter the game lobby and see the result. If the disruption affects an active betting round, follow these steps:
- Wait a few minutes, then refresh the page or app.
- Check your account history or game log for the round’s result.
- Contact support if the balance does not update after reconnecting.
Casinos design their systems to prevent financial loss from temporary disconnections.
How Do Self-Exclusion and Account Limits Work?
Self-exclusion is your kill switch: you request a permanent or temporary ban from a specific platform, blocking all login access and promotional emails for a set period. Account limits are more granular; you can pre-set daily, weekly, or monthly deposit caps, loss thresholds, or session time reminders directly in your settings. Most platforms enforce these immediately after you confirm them. The process typically follows a clear sequence:
- Navigate to the “Responsible Gaming” or “Account” section.
- Select the limit type (deposit, loss, or time) and set your amount.
- Confirm with your password or 2FA; changes usually lock for 24 hours before increasing but decrease instantly.
Once activated, account limits are hard-coded into the system—you cannot gamble beyond them until the chosen period resets or the self-exclusion expires. No appeals, no overrides.
